I thought I made it clear that I'm not saying, "there is no problem." I
am only saying that pointing to other, unrelated situations and saying
"They seem to have a problem, so we must have a problem" is a waste of
everyone's time.

The more interesting questions are whether or not the current makeup of
the IETF leadership is reflective of the population (nee "membership")
of the IETF as a whole; and whether or not the IETF population reflects
the larger population of the tech community it draws from. Those are
problems that outreach, mentorship, etc. can make concrete impacts on.

But until we understand what WE are dealing with (as opposed to what
other organizations are dealing with) we're not going to make any actual
progress.
